# Dime Novel Magazine Catalog Note
"The Shadowed Shadower: The Romance of a City Death-Hunt" by Colonel Prentiss Ingraham, author of the "Buffalo Bill" novels. This detective melodrama features Dick Doom, a mysterious operative for the Secret Service League of New York, tasked with investigating the unsolved murder of Sedley Seaton—a case that has claimed multiple detectives' lives. A criminal organization calling itself the Gold Ghouls has issued death threats against anyone pursuing the case. Immediately after accepting the assignment, Doom is shot at on a city street; his assailant falls dead, killed by an unknown third party. Investigation reveals the assassin carried a revolver and knife both engraved with "Gold Ghoul, Executioner," confirming Doom's suspicions that the criminal syndicate is monitoring police headquarters. Dawson, a neighboring lawyer, witnesses the shooting from his doorstep, corroborating Doom's account to the skeptical police sergeant. Doom recognizes the dead assassin's face and remains determined to pursue the increasingly dangerous case.
